If you're starting a career as a Wireless Engineer without formal experience, focus on building foundational knowledge in wireless communication systems. Begin by taking relevant courses in RF Design, Network Optimization, and Signal Processing. These courses will provide you with the theoretical understanding needed to excel in the field. Additionally, gaining hands-on experience through internships or volunteer projects can be invaluable. Consider working on small-scale projects that involve Wireless Standards and Communication Protocols to develop practical skills. Familiarize yourself with Spectrum Analysis tools and software used in the industry, as proficiency in these areas is crucial. Networking with professionals in the field and joining industry-related groups can also provide insights and opportunities for learning. Highlight any relevant coursework, certifications, or projects on your resume to demonstrate your commitment and potential to prospective employers. What are the essential skills for a Wireless Engineer?

Essential skills include RF Design, Network Optimization, Wireless Standards, Signal Processing, and Spectrum Analysis.

How can I optimize my Wireless Engineer resume for ATS?

Use keywords like Wireless Communication, 5G Technology, and Network Security to improve ATS compatibility.

What should I include in a Wireless Engineer resume summary?

Include your expertise in designing and optimizing wireless networks, along with key skills like Communication Protocols and Project Management.

How do I demonstrate experience in Wireless Standards on my resume?

Highlight projects where you ensured compliance with industry standards and integrated communication protocols.

What technical tools should a Wireless Engineer be familiar with?

Familiarity with Spectrum Analyzers, Network Simulators, Protocol Analyzers, and Project Management Software is beneficial.
